Family Caecidae Caecum antillarum Carpenter, 1858 Antillean caecum - 3.5 mm Shell small, tubular, sometimes increasing in diameter toward aperture. Shell smooth, lacking longitudinal microsculpture. Aperture sometimes curved dorsally. Apical plug (septum) hemispheric, mucro blunt when present. This is a scanning electron microscope (SEM) image. |
